During the Xbox Games Showcase at Summer Game Fest, developer and publisher EVR Studio revealed the narrative-driven, third-person action-adventure Mudang: Two Hearts. The high-octane reveal trailer boasted Mudang: Two Hearts’ immersive tactical stealth, raw combat, and cinematic story set on a “politically volatile Korean peninsula.”
Some of the innovative features that will be included in the action-adventure are fluid motion-matched animations, dynamic spatial audio, and intelligent AI, the latter of which is an element that’s caused controversy in the industry. EA, Take-Two, and CD Projekt have voiced concerns about using AI due to backlash, as the point of contention centers on technology taking professionals’ jobs.

Mudang: Two Hearts’ Xbox Games Showcase reveal trailer introduced gamers to the project’s premise, which is based on a webtoon and joins some of the best Korean webtoons that are available to dive into. The story revolves around the unification of North and South Korea and follows a variety of characters through interchanging perspectives, including North Korean soldier Ji Jeong Tae, ORDO K-pop group member Gavi, and terrorist ID: Ghost. Mudang: Two Hearts is EVR Studio’s debut release, previously titled “Project TH,” and the endeavor was built using the developer’s state-of-the-art performance-capture pipeline. Additionally, the trailer confirmed the game would be coming to Xbox Series consoles and PC in 2026.

Due to its stealth and military themes, Mudang: Two Hearts drew immediate comparisons to Tom Clancy’s Splinter Cell and a prominent Konami franchise, including some of the best games from the Metal Gear Solid series, like Metal Gear Solid 3: Snake Eater, Metal Gear Solid 2: Sons of Liberty, and Metal Gear Solid 5: The Phantom Pain. Further comparisons were also made to the Moo Deng hippo, which gained internet fame recently, and K-pop fans believed in jest that the inclusion of the music genre in video games would bring peace to the world and save the gaming industry in one fell swoop.
Mudang: Two Hearts wasn’t the only Korean project to be announced during the Xbox Games showcase, as Netmarble debuted Solo Leveling: Arise Overdrive, a new four-player co-op action RPG based on the popular anime. Solo Leveling is a South Korean portal fantasy web novel that also received a webtoon adaptation similar to Mudang: Two Hearts, and Arise Overdrive is thought to be a precursor to the anime’s rumored Season 3, which is expected to air in early 2026.
